■Order Summary - Sweet potato potato salad (tax included 600 yen) Rating = ○ - Drooling chicken with farm herbs and homemade dukka (tax included 750 yen) Rating = ○ - Fried shrimp and taro (tax included 750 yen) Rating = ◎ - Grilled vegetables (daikon radish) (tax included 650 yen) Rating = ◎ - Grilled vegetables (sweet potato) (tax included 600 yen) Rating = ◎ - Grilled vegetables (shiitake mushrooms) (tax included 550 yen) Rating = ○ - Five-bite curry (tax included 500 yen) Rating = ○ - Shiso beer (tax included 650 yen) Rating = ◎ - Plum beer (tax included 650 yen) Rating = ○ ■Comments I visited the restaurant on a Saturday evening around 5:30 PM with a reservation made in advance for drinks. The place was already bustling with customers. By 6 PM, it was almost full. I sat at the counter and ordered the menu items as listed in the order summary. - Sweet potato potato salad (tax included 600 yen) Rating = ○ Topped with onsen tamago (hot spring egg), the salad is mixed by crushing the egg. The sweet potato skin adds a unique texture, and the crispy fried onions provide a crunchy contrast. The salad is characterized by an overflowing sweetness compared to regular potato salad. - Drooling chicken with farm herbs and homemade dukka (tax included 750 yen) Rating = ○ Steamed chicken coated in a spicy sauce with plenty of sesame and coriander for aroma and flavor. It's quite spicy, so if you're not a fan of spicy food, be cautious. However, it pairs perfectly with beers like shiso beer or plum beer, which are on the sweeter side. - Fried shrimp and taro (tax included 750 yen) Rating = ◎ Crispy coating with yuzu miso dipping sauce. The aroma of yuzu enhances the dish. The exterior is crispy, while the interior is moist and smooth, allowing you to savor the deliciousness of the shrimp and taro. - Grilled vegetables (daikon radish) (tax included 650 yen) Rating = ◎ A must-try dish at this restaurant. The thick daikon is cooked tenderly throughout, topped with karasumi (bottarga). The fish flavor adds depth and richness to the dish, enhancing the sweetness of the daikon. The juicy texture of the daikon is delightful. - Grilled vegetables (sweet potato) (tax included 600 yen) Rating = ◎ Soft and sweet sweet potatoes with a crispy skin, enhanced by butter and dill. The balance of flavors is perfect, with the butter adding a salty touch. The aroma of dill is a nice addition. - Grilled vegetables (shiitake mushrooms) (tax included 550 yen) Rating = ○ Shiitake mushrooms with a generous amount of broth. Seasoned with Okinawan salt, the mushrooms have a firm texture and a delicious taste. - Five-bite curry (tax included 500 yen) Rating = ○ Despite being called five-bite curry, the portion could be a bit more. However, the abundance of vegetables is a plus. Shiitake mushrooms, broccoli, and mizuna are included, with shiitake and broccoli also served as grilled vegetables. The curry has a rich broth and is topped with chicken. Squeezing lemon and mixing it with rice was a delightful way to finish the meal. - Shiso beer (tax included 650 yen) Rating = ◎ Refreshing bitterness and fine bubbles make this beer enjoyable. The subtle flavor of shiso and a hint of sweetness create a perfect balance, making it easy to drink and delicious. - Plum beer (tax included 650 yen) Rating = ○ The plum beer has a distinct plum flavor reminiscent of plum wine mixed with beer. It retains the essence of beer with fine bubbles. It has a cocktail-like taste.

This is a restaurant near Sanjo in Kyoto that specializes in grilled vegetables. It has a chic atmosphere and seems to attract a lot of female customers due to its focus on vegetables, but three men went there. We made a reservation in advance and arrived shortly after opening. We sat at the counter seats, which are slightly curved and relatively easy for three people to chat. The menu lists the main vegetables prominently, with the dish names more discreetly. We ordered what caught our eye: shiitake mushrooms, Nameko mushrooms, arugula, sweet potatoes, turnips, and Kujo green onions. Everything was delicious! The shiitake mushrooms were simply tasty, the sweet potatoes were sweet and comforting, the turnips had a soy sauce aroma that enhanced their sweetness, and the Kujo green onions with pork were rich and flavorful. In addition to vegetables, we also ordered grilled fish, tofu dashi rolled omelette, and homemade sweet potato tempura. They were all delicious, but the sweet potato tempura was especially fluffy and enjoyable. Overall, it was a delightful meal. Thank you for the feast.
